碱性成纤维细胞生长因子对大鼠视网膜挫伤治疗作用的实验研究

The Therapeutical Effect of Basic Fihroblast Growth Factor on the Ral retina blunt trauma

摘要 目的:探讨碱性成纤维细胞生长因子(bFGF)对视网膜挫伤的保护作用及其机制.方法:54只SD大鼠随机分为正常组、挫伤组及挫伤治疗组,对自由落体致视网膜挫伤的SD大鼠在伤后即刻玻璃体腔内注射bFGF,并于损伤后3小时、12小时、24小时、72小时及120小时分别测定挫伤组及挫伤治疗组视网膜SOD、MDA及Ca2+含量的变化,并与正常组进行比较。结果:与正常组相比,挫伤组大鼠视网膜MDA、Ca2+含量明显上升,SOD含量明显下降(P〈0.05)、而与挫伤组相比,挫伤治疗组视网膜MDA、Ca2+含量均较降低,SOD含量则明显升高.结论:早期应用bFGF可以抑制视网膜内自由基的产生及Ca2+的超载,对视网膜挫伤具有保护作用。 To investigate the neurnprotective effect of basic fibrobtast growth factor (bFGF) on retina blunt trauma. Methods: Fifty-four Sprague-Dawley rats were randomly assigned to one of three groups: control, trauma and treatment. In treatment group, bFGF was administered intravitreously immediately following retina blunt trauma. The cnnlents of SOD,MDA and Ca2+ in retina were measured at 3h ,12h, 24h, 72h and 120h after retina blunt trauma. Results : Compared with control group, the contents of MDA and Ca2+ in retina increased markedly(P 〈 0.05) while the contenls of SOD decreased significantly (P 〈 0.05). However, the coulents of MDA and Ca2+in treatment group were significantly lower than those in trauma group (P 〈 0.05).while decreased of SOD was inhibited. Conclusion:bFGF used in early stage can inhibited the increase of free radicals and the calcium overload in retina and attenuate retina blunt trauma.
